AB251,1,2 1An Act to amend 167.30 of the statutes; relating to: discharge of firearm near
2municipality park and providing a penalty.
Analysis by the Legislative Reference Bureau
Under current law, a person who discharges a weapon within 40 rods of a public
park, square, or enclosure owned or controlled by a municipality but not within the
municipality limits may be fined up to $25 or imprisoned for up to 60 days. This bill
changes the penalty so that an offender may be fined up to $1,000, imprisoned for up
to 90 days, or both. This bill also changes the term "40 rods" to the equivalent "220
yards".
Because this bill creates a new crime or revises a penalty for an existing crime,
the Joint Review Committee on Criminal Penalties may be requested to prepare a
report concerning the proposed penalty and the costs or savings that are likely to
result if the bill is enacted.
